Typical responsibilities of middle managers include coordinating and linking groups, departments, and divisions within a company.
The management level known as middle management is the one that reports to higher level managers and oversees one to two subordinate level managers.
Its responsibilities include overseeing subordinate managers and carrying out orders from superiors. Instead of only handling operational responsibilities and decision-making, middle management is accountable for the overall management of an organization.
Because it comes with respectable pay and a wealth of supplementary benefits, this level of management is regarded as a senior position within the organization. Middle managers often include departmental and branch managers.
